Women’s Bureau marks Maulidur Rasul

Forty members of the Women’s Bureau of the Kampong Sengkurong ‘B’ Village Consultative Council (MPK Sengkurong ‘B’) through its Executive Committee held a Maulidur Rasul celebration yesterday.

The ceremony took place at Baitul-Mal Religious Hall in Kampong Selayun Sengkurong ‘B’ in Mukim Sengkurong.

The closing ceremony was to mark the celebration which was carried out since September 18 for 12 consecutive nights.

The closing ceremony this year also coincided with the Doa Peperiksaan for the Women’s Bureau family members who will be taking their examinations this year, as well as an appreciation ceremony to celebrate members who have reached the age of 70.

Advisor of the Women’s Bureau of MPK Sengkurong ‘B’ Datin Hajah Rohanie binti Haji Ahmad was the guest of honour.

The ceremony commenced with Sayyidul Istighfar and Selawat Tafrijiyyah led by Hajah Rosnah binti Haji Tamin followed with welcoming address by Deputy Chairperson of the Women’s Bureau of MPK Sengkurong ‘B’ Hajah Azizah binti Haji Mirasan.

Hajah Azizah shared that the ceremony was held to enliven the Maulidur Rasul celebration while at the same time to seek blessings from Allah the Almighty. She also shared on the advantages of celebrating Maulidur Rasul. The ceremony continued with with Dikir and Tausyeh perfromances followed with Doa Dikir read by Hajah Rahimah binti Abas, while the Doa Peperiksaan was read by Nazirah binti Azizan.

A presentation of souvenirs and certificates for members who reached the age of 70 was handed over by Datin Hajah Rohanie.

The ceremony concluded with Doa Selamat.

The ceremony aimed to commemorate the journey of Prophet Muhammad (pbuh) in spreading and honouring the teaching of Islam and to express a sense of love towards the Prophet (pbuh). – Rokiah Mahmud
